Rock en Seine 2026 – Saint-Cloud, France
Overview
Rock en Seine is one of France’s most iconic summer music festivals, held at the gateway to Paris in the breathtaking Domaine National de Saint-Cloud. This historic garden, designed by André Le Nôtre, provides a majestic backdrop for a five-day sonic journey that marks the grand finale of the European summer festival season. In 2026, the festival continues its tradition of excellence, blending a lineup of international rock legends, cutting-edge electronic acts, and the most exciting breakthrough artists in a setting that feels both expansive and intimate.
The festival is celebrated for its perfect balance of high-energy performances and the French “art de vivre.” Beyond the five stages, attendees can explore art exhibitions, enjoy gourmet Parisian street food, and relax in the lush, shaded groves of a park that was once home to a royal palace. With its commitment to sustainability and its unique location overlooking the Seine river, Rock en Seine offers a sophisticated yet rebellious atmosphere that captures the heart of the global alternative music scene.
Event Highlights
- The Grand Finale: As the last major festival of the European summer, it features exclusive “end of tour” performances from global headliners that are often unique to this venue.
- Mini Rock en Seine: A dedicated festival within a festival for children, offering music workshops, radio recording sessions, and creative play in a safe, fun environment.
- Garden Art Installations: The festival site is transformed with large-scale art pieces and photography exhibitions that celebrate the history of rock and the beauty of the Saint-Cloud estate.
- ACT! Program: An inspirational space focused on environmental and social awareness, featuring debates and meetings with NGOs to discuss the future of sustainable event culture.

Getting There
- Nearest Airports: Paris Orly (ORY), 20 km (~30 minutes by taxi); Paris Charles de Gaulle (CDG), 35 km (~50 minutes by taxi/train).
- Public Transport: Metro Line 10 (Boulogne-Pont de Saint-Cloud) or Tram T2 (Parc de Saint-Cloud) provide direct access within a 5-minute walk of the gates.
- Taxi/Rideshare: Taxis from central Paris cost approximately $25 to $40; dedicated drop-off points are located near the Bridge of Saint-Cloud.
- Parking: There is no public parking on-site; visitors are strongly encouraged to use the extensive Paris RATP public transport network.
- Other Access: River shuttles sometimes operate from central Paris during the festival, and bike parking is provided at the main entrance.

Does the festival offer camping on-site?
Rock en Seine does not offer traditional on-site camping due to its location in a protected national heritage site. However, the festival often partners with local campsites or offers "pop-up" glamping options nearby, though most attendees choose to stay in hotels or rentals within Paris or Saint-Cloud.
How late does the music play each night?
Performances generally begin in the early afternoon and conclude around midnight on Wednesday, Thursday, and Sunday. On Friday and Saturday, the music typically continues until approximately 1:00 AM to allow for longer headline sets and electronic performances.
Is the festival site accessible for people with reduced mobility?
Yes, the festival provides dedicated support for disabled guests, including raised viewing platforms at all main stages, adapted restrooms, and a specialized welcome desk. It is recommended to contact the "conciergerie" email in advance to arrange specific assistance or access passes.
Are there lockers available for bags and helmets?
Yes, there are locker facilities located at the main entrance where you can store small bags, motorcycle helmets, and other personal items. Please note that large suitcases are generally not permitted on-site due to security regulations (Plan Vigipirate).
Can I leave the festival and come back in the same day?
Re-entry is generally not permitted with a 1-Day ticket; once you leave the site, you cannot return. However, holders of 2-Day or 5-Day passes may have different re-entry conditions depending on the specific terms of the 2026 edition, which are usually detailed on the ticket itself.
